Synopsis

In the heart-wrenching drama Khuda Dekh Raha Hai, a young woman's unwavering faith is tested by betrayal and societal judgment. This poignant narrative, featuring powerful performances by Sajal Ali and Bushra Ansari, delves into the profound themes of divine justice, resilience, and the human spirit's enduring quest for truth amidst adversity. Experience a compelling tale where every secret is eventually unveiled, reminding us that no act goes unnoticed by a higher power.

About This Drama

There are some dramas that don't just tell a story; they etch themselves onto the canvas of our collective memory, sparking conversations and challenging perceptions long after the final credits roll. "Khuda Dekh Raha Hai," a profound narrative that first graced our screens in 2000 across various channels, is precisely one such gem. It’s a drama that resonates with the very soul of Pakistani storytelling, delving into themes that are both timeless and deeply personal, much like the classic serials we grew up cherishing.

At its core, "Khuda Dekh Raha Hai" unfurls the heart-wrenching journey of a young woman whose steadfast faith is relentlessly tested by the cruel hand of betrayal and the unforgiving gaze of societal judgment. This isn't just another tale of woe; it’s a searing exploration of resilience, a testament to the human spirit's unwavering quest for truth even when the world conspires against it. The central conflict revolves around the profound question of divine justice – how does one maintain conviction when faced with seemingly insurmountable adversity and the weight of false accusations? The narrative masterfully weaves a tapestry of secrets and revelations, reminding us that in the grand scheme of things, no act, no matter how clandestine, truly escapes the watchful eye of a higher power. It's a poignant exploration of *sabr* (patience) and *yaqeen* (faith) in the face of unimaginable trials.

The drama’s emotional depth is undeniably amplified by its stellar ensemble cast. Sajal Ali, in one of her earlier yet remarkably powerful performances, embodies the protagonist with a vulnerability and strength that is simply captivating. She navigates the character's emotional landscape with a maturity beyond her years, making her trials palpable and her resilience inspiring. Standing opposite her, Agha Ali delivers a nuanced performance, portraying the complexities of a character caught in a web of difficult choices. However, it is the legendary Bushra Ansari who truly commands the screen, delivering a performance that is both formidable and heartbreaking. Her portrayal of a character grappling with deep-seated issues adds layers of intensity and authenticity that elevate the entire drama. The supporting cast, including the seasoned Qaiser Naqvi, Parveen Akbar, Sana Askari, Faryal Mehmood, and Mehmood Akhtar, all contribute significantly, creating a believable and immersive world.
